Siloam is a city in Georgia, located in Greene County. The city spans 1 ZIP code and is home to approximately 126 residents. It is an older city, with a median age of 57.1 years.
Economically, Siloam is a lower-income community. The median household income of $18,929 is well below the national average. Approximately 38.9% of residents live below the poverty line.
The real estate market in Siloam is one of the more affordable housing markets in the country. Median home values stand at $73,600, which is well below the national average. Renters typically pay around $590 per month. Homeownership is high at 65.7%, typical of suburban and family-oriented communities.
The population of Siloam is less-educated. 12.1%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her — well below the national average. The community is primarily Black (93.65%).
